Frame Repair

Window frames must be in good working order to support glass and ensure airtightness between the panes to increase energy efficiency. They can also be damaged by wear and weather and require repair or replacement. Window frame repairs can range between $150 and $600 on average. They include removing the old putty, caulk and paint from the frame and replacing it with new materials. Additionally, they involve resetting all windows and tightening the hardware.

Replacement of window hinges professionally costs between $75 and $200 dollars. This includes all parts as well as labor. The window hinges help to support the weight of the sash as it opens and shuts. They also keep the window in its place. Because of time and use, they can become worn, broken, or misaligned.

The window sash is a moveable panel that is utilized in hanging windows. It must be replaced in order to ensure an airtight seal. Window sash prices range from $250 to $600, based on the type and size of sash. Window sash is more costly to replace than glass since the new sash needs to be sized exactly to match the frame.

In extreme conditions, double-paned windows can be used to provide insulation. However, they could be damaged by storms or normal use. The seals could break and cause condensation between the glass panes, and reduce energy efficiency. It's crucial to fix double glazing repair-pane windows as soon as they become damaged.

Double-pane windows repair options vary from $300 to $880 per pane of glass. Repairs could consist of removing the damaged window glass, replacing or changing the frame, and replacing new sealing material. They may also recommend adding solar films or storm windows to improve energy efficiency. In most cases, homeowners are able to do some of the work themselves if they have construction experience. High-efficiency windows made of insulation glass units can be purchased by homeowners to cut down on the cost of replacing or repairing double-paned windows. These windows are more expensive than traditional windows, but they will save you money on energy costs. They are also customized to fit each home and come with a guarantee.

Misted Window Repair

Many homeowners choose double-glazed windows due to their energy-saving properties. They also help to maintain an ideal temperature. They aren't impervious to damage, and they can suffer damage that requires repair. One of the issues is misting windows that occurs when condensation forms between the glass panes. While this may not sound like a huge deal, it can seriously impact the aesthetics and functionality of your home.

A leak in the seal is the main cause of windows that appear to be misty. This lets moisture in the insulation section, reducing its effectiveness and causing fogging. While this may not be a huge issue, it's crucial to have it repaired immediately.

A window that is smudgey is not only unattractive but can cause your property to be devalued. It also hinders sunlight and reduces visibility, making the interior of your house appear less welcoming and darker. It also affects the energy efficiency of your home and increase heating or air conditioning costs.

The best way to avoid a misty window is to ensure the frame and seal are in good condition. Having regular maintenance carried out by skilled technicians will help to keep the glass and seals in top condition. If you notice signs of condensation, you need to contact a specialist to carry out double glazing window repairs immediately.

In the process of installing double glazing, the space between two glass panes will be filled with an inert gases such as Krypton, argon or radon, which slows down the transfer of heat. This helps to keep the interior of your home insulated however it could cause misting if the seal breaks down.

A window specialist can repair damaged seals by drilling holes in the unit and then inserting drying agents. This is a cheaper solution than replacing the entire unit, however it could be less durable or effective. In certain situations it is possible to replace the entire unit in order to avoid a recurrence of the issue. In this scenario, you can choose to upgrade to an A-rated glass unit in order to increase the efficiency of your home's energy usage.
